Benova Mouth Rinse Study Shows Significant Reduction in Inflammatory Marker TNF-Alpha
July 8th, 2025 7:00 AM
By: Newsworthy Staff
A study presented at the 2025 Diabetic Limb Salvage Conference reveals the Benova Mouth Rinse System reduces TNF-alpha, a key inflammatory marker, by 17% within two minutes, offering potential relief for millions suffering from oral inflammation.

Results from a University of Alabama study highlight the Benova Mouth Rinse System's ability to significantly reduce tumor necrosis factor-alpha (TNFα), a critical inflammatory marker, by 17% within just two minutes of application. This finding, presented at the 2025 Diabetic Limb Salvage Conference, underscores the rinse's potential to alleviate pain and support healing in conditions like oral mucositis and canker sores, which affect a significant portion of the population, including cancer patients undergoing chemotherapy.
The research, conducted by Dr. Daniel J. Gibson, focused on the rinse's mechanism of action in an in vitro model of inflamed oral mucosa, simulating tissue damage common in patients with chronic inflammatory wounds or those receiving cancer therapy. The study's results suggest a rapid anti-inflammatory effect without relying on traditional pain relievers or steroids, marking a promising advancement in oral care.
Bill Kling, co-founder of Benova, emphasized the correlation between the laboratory findings and anecdotal evidence from users who report quick relief from pain and inflammation. The Benova Mouth Rinse System, designed for conditions like stomatitis and oral mucositis, is already in use by healthcare professionals seeking to provide immediate relief to patients without the use of numbing agents or prescriptions.
The Diabetic Limb Salvage Conference, known for its focus on wound care and tissue regeneration, served as the platform for sharing these findings, highlighting the interdisciplinary interest in innovative treatments for inflammatory conditions.
